Abstract

A tensioning device for belts, chains and the like, particularly for the camshaft drive of an internal combustion engine, the device comprising a tension pulley mounted on a movable carrier and a control element by which, when heating occurs, the carrier can be moved by an actuating member in the slackening direction of the belt against the action of a pressure spring, the control element comprising a hollow cylindrical sleeve and a pressure piston arranged therein for longitudinal displacement on whose part lying outside the sleeve a pressure member with a slanting contact surface forming an acute angle with the piston axis is fitted, the contact surface being in contact with a corresponding contact surface of the carrier of the tension pulley for increasing the working reliability of the control element so that automatic adjustment of a defined belt pretension is effected during operation.
